별도의 파일을 사용하여 디렉토리를 FTP 서버에 자동 백업

별도의 파일을 사용하여 디렉토리를 FTP 서버에 자동 백업

2개의 Ubuntu 서버(마스터 및 미러)가 있고 cronjob을 사용하여 특정 디렉터리에서 자동 백업하고 싶습니다.

나는 읽었다이것. 괜찮지만 내 작업과 일치하지 않습니다.

내 작업 설명: 실제 거울로 작업합니다. 마스터에게 어떤 것이 있으면 거울에도 같은 것이 있습니다.

Working directory
Master Server: /home/important //need backup
Mirror Server: /home/mirror //backup to this
FTP: ftp.mirror-server.com
FTP user:
mirror FTP password: pass

Cronjob은 매시간 작동하며 /home/mirror에 없는 경우 /home/important(마스터 서버)에서 /home/mirror(미러 서버)로 모든 파일(tar가 아닌 별도)을 업로드합니다.

이 작업을 수행하면 회원이 매번 파일을 업로드하므로(500GB 이상) 대역폭이 절약됩니다.

답변1

FTP를 통한 동기화를 위해 사이트 복사를 제안합니다.http://www.manyfish.co.uk/sitecopy/

FTP일 필요가 없다면 rsync와 같은 더 많은 옵션이 있을 것입니다.

관련 정보